Malaysian Theses Online (MyTO)

Persidangan Perpustakaan Universiti dan Perpustakaan Negara Malaysia (PERPUN) commenced the development of theses and dissertations management system in mid 2005. This project was participated by all of the local university libraries and three of the local private university libraries (MMU Library, UNITEN Library and UTP Library) under PERPUN. MyTO was officially launched on 9th February 2007 with the launching of MyUniNet which has been a gateway to online information resources for the universities in Malaysia.

MyTO is an electronic theses dissertation (ETD) initiative to manage the collection of theses and dissertations of public and private universities in Malaysia. MyTO was established at the end of 2005 to be a central repository of Malaysian theses and to share the collection of theses between academic libraries in Malaysia electronically. MyTO provides easy access and retrieval through search engines that retrieve accurate search results by simple search, combination of Boolean operators, full-text search and provide the browsing feature. MyTO also provides several format of theses access for the user such as abstract, 24 pages full-text and complete full-text.

Objectives

  1. To manage, to store, to preserve and to share the local universities theses collection into a centralize repository.
  2. To facilitate the item access by the university community.
  3. To share the collection of theses between academic libraries in Malaysia electronically.
  4. To increase the utilization of theses to support the research and development activities.
  5. To cultivate the culture of resource sharing.
